REWRITE YOUR ADHD STORY
Throughout our lives, we create stories from our positive and negative experiences. These stories form our beliefs and identity.
Our ADHD brain’s number one obsession is our survival. Our belief system has been developed to protect us, but it also can prevent us from changing and progressing in our lives.
Your beliefs form the foundation of your life and to change the direction of your life, you have to change your beliefs, the stories you tell yourself and your identity.
All beliefs result from the meaning we give to an experience. Our perception of the event determines the subsequent belief and story we attach to it. However, two people who have the same experience can create different stories and beliefs.
What ADHD stories are you telling yourself? Positive ones that support you like, I can use my ADHD traits to succeed. Or negative ones like you have ADHD, and that is stopping you from reaching your goals and dreams?
Beliefs are not true or false, just a lens through which you view your life experiences. Nor are beliefs fixed; they can be changed. You are not a prisoner or victim of your beliefs unless you believe you are. If that is the case, then that is the first belief you need to change.
If you continue to fail to reach an important goal, like losing weight, you have to identify the false belief that stops you from believing you can. What were the experiences you went through and the stories you tell yourself that made you believe you can’t lose weight?
Next ask yourself this question: What new beliefs do I need to achieve this goal? What new stories and identity do I need to reach a point of really believing I can achieve this outcome?
Remember you are the greatest ADHD project you’ll ever work on.
The purpose is to break a false limiting belief and replace it with a new, empowering one. Restart, Reset, and Refocus as often as necessary.
